Xintai Refractory supplies high-quality AZS-36 Fused Cast Refractory Bricks designed for glass melting furnaces, especially applications requiring superior resistance to molten glass corrosion, alkali attack, and high-temperature erosion. AZS-36 bricks are produced through an advanced electrofusion casting process using high-purity alumina powder and zircon raw materials, creating a dense and stable refractory structure.

AZS-36 fused cast refractory bricks contain approximately 36% zirconia (ZrO₂), providing better corrosion resistance and creep performance compared with lower zirconia AZS materials. Their microstructure consists mainly of corundum crystals, baddeleyite (zirconia) crystals, and a controlled vitreous phase filling the spaces between crystals, which contributes to excellent chemical stability and mechanical strength.

With high bulk density, low apparent porosity, and outstanding resistance against molten glass penetration, AZS-36 bricks effectively reduce furnace erosion and extend the service life of glass furnace linings. They are widely used in glass contact zones, heavy wear areas, and critical furnace structures where long-term stability is required.

AZS-36 fused cast refractory bricks are commonly applied in upper structures of glass melting furnaces, sidewalls, tank blocks, paving blocks, furnace throats, and other areas directly exposed to molten glass.

Technical Specifications

ItemAZS-36
ZrO₂, %36
Al₂O₃, %48.3
SiO₂, %14
Na₂O, %1.4
Corundum Phase, %45.5
Baddeleyite Phase, %35.5
Vitreous Phase, %19
Bulk Density, g/cm³3.75
Apparent Porosity, %≤1.0
Cold Crushing Strength, MPa≥350
Linear Change Under Load<1
Refractoriness Under Load (0.2 MPa)≥1700℃
Initial Exudation Temperature1400℃
Static Corrosion Rate of Molten Glass≤1.4 mm/24h
Bubble Release Rate≤1.2%

Key Features

  • Excellent Molten Glass Corrosion Resistance: AZS-36 fused cast refractory bricks provide outstanding resistance to molten glass corrosion and chemical erosion. The high zirconia content improves stability against alkaline glass liquids, making them suitable for direct contact with molten glass.
  • Dense Microstructure and Low Porosity: The electrofusion casting process forms a compact crystal structure with very low apparent porosity. This dense structure minimizes molten glass penetration and improves furnace lining durability.
  • High Zirconia Content for Improved Performance: Compared with AZS-33 bricks, AZS-36 contains a higher ZrO₂ content, providing enhanced corrosion resistance, better creep resistance, and improved performance in severe furnace operating conditions.
  • Low Glass Defect Risk: The controlled vitreous phase content helps reduce glass phase exudation and bubble formation, minimizing contamination risks and improving the quality of finished glass products.
  • High Mechanical Strength: With cold crushing strength exceeding 350 MPa, AZS-36 bricks maintain excellent structural integrity under mechanical stress, thermal shock, and long-term high-temperature operation.
  • Reliable Thermal Stability: AZS-36 bricks offer stable performance under continuous furnace operation. Proper heating procedures and installation methods help prevent cracking caused by abnormal thermal expansion.
